#171f54 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#171f54 is composed of 9% red, 12.2%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.6% cyan, 63.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 232.1 degrees, a saturation of 57% and a lightness of 21%. #171f54 color hex could be obtained by blending #2e3ea8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

#171f54 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#171f54 has RGB values of R:23, G:31,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0.63,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 1515348.

Shades and Tints of #171f54
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020307 is the darkest color, while #f7f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#171f54
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#343437 is the less saturated color, while #021069 is the most saturated one.
